Linux环境下如何正确配置DNS地址,以优化网络连接?

Linux 配置 DNS 地址

Linux环境下如何正确配置DNS地址,以优化网络连接?

DNS(域名系统)是互联网中用于将域名转换为IP地址的系统,在Linux系统中,正确配置DNS地址对于网络访问至关重要,本文将详细介绍如何在Linux系统中配置DNS地址。

DNS地址的作用

DNS地址是指DNS服务器的IP地址,它允许计算机通过域名解析获取相应的IP地址,正确配置DNS地址可以确保网络连接的稳定性和速度。

查看当前DNS配置

在配置DNS地址之前,我们先查看一下当前系统的DNS配置情况。

1 使用cat命令查看/etc/resolv.conf

cat /etc/resolv.conf

输出结果可能如下:

nameserver 8.8.8.8
nameserver 8.8.4.4

这表示当前系统配置了两个DNS服务器,分别是8.8.8.8和8.8.4.4。

Linux环境下如何正确配置DNS地址,以优化网络连接?

修改DNS地址

1 使用nmcli命令修改NetworkManager配置

nmcli con mod eth0 ipv4.dns "8.8.8.8 8.8.4.4"

这里eth0是网络接口名,根据实际情况替换为你的网络接口名。

2 使用nmtui命令修改NetworkManager配置

  1. 打开终端。
  2. 输入nmtui并按回车键。
  3. 选择“Edit Connection”。
  4. 选择要修改的网络连接。
  5. 在“IPv4 Configuration”部分,选择“Manual”。
  6. 在“DNS Servers”部分,输入新的DNS地址。
  7. 保存并退出。

3 直接编辑/etc/resolv.conf

sudo nano /etc/resolv.conf

在文件中添加以下内容:

nameserver 8.8.8.8
nameserver 8.8.4.4

保存并退出。

验证DNS配置

配置完成后,我们可以使用以下命令验证DNS配置是否正确:

ping google.com

如果能够成功ping通google.com,则表示DNS配置正确。

Linux环境下如何正确配置DNS地址,以优化网络连接?

FAQs

1 问题1:为什么我的网络访问速度变慢了?

解答:如果DNS配置错误或DNS服务器不稳定,可能会导致网络访问速度变慢,请检查DNS地址是否正确,并尝试更换DNS服务器。

2 问题2:如何删除DNS地址?

解答:要删除DNS地址,可以使用以下命令:

sudo nano /etc/resolv.conf

在文件中删除相应的nameserver行,然后保存并退出,再次检查网络连接,确保DNS地址已被删除。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/95394.html

(0)
上一篇 2025年11月19日 10:04
下一篇 2025年11月19日 10:09

相关推荐

  • SMB配置Windows时,有哪些常见问题与解决方法?

    SMB配置Windows:详细指南SMB(Server Message Block)是一种网络通信协议,用于在网络中共享文件和打印机,在Windows操作系统中,正确配置SMB服务对于实现网络资源共享至关重要,本文将详细介绍如何在Windows系统中配置SMB服务,确保网络资源共享的顺畅,SMB服务简介SMB服……

    2025年11月24日
    0960
  • 分布式对象存储doss适合哪些企业级应用场景?

    分布式对象存储(Distributed Object Storage,简称DOSS)作为一种面向海量非结构化数据的高效存储架构,已成为云计算、大数据、人工智能等领域的核心基础设施,它通过分布式技术将数据分散存储在多个物理节点上,结合对象存储的扁平化模型,实现了传统存储系统难以企及的可扩展性、可靠性和灵活性,为数……

    2025年12月30日
    0850
    • 服务器间歇性无响应是什么原因?如何排查解决?

      根源分析、排查逻辑与解决方案服务器间歇性无响应是IT运维中常见的复杂问题,指服务器在特定场景下(如高并发时段、特定操作触发时)出现短暂无响应、延迟或服务中断,而非持续性的宕机,这类问题对业务连续性、用户体验和系统稳定性构成直接威胁,需结合多维度因素深入排查与解决,常见原因分析:从硬件到软件的多维溯源服务器间歇性……

      2026年1月10日
      020
  • 分布式编译环境负载均衡如何优化多节点编译效率?

    分布式编译环境中的负载均衡在现代软件开发中,编译过程往往是耗时最长的环节之一,尤其是在大型项目中,代码库动辄数百万行,依赖关系复杂,单机编译难以满足高效迭代的需求,分布式编译环境通过将任务分配到多台计算节点并行执行,显著缩短了编译时间,而负载均衡则是确保这一系统高效运行的核心技术,合理的负载均衡策略能够最大化资……

    2025年12月14日
    0880
  • 2015年主流电脑配置有哪些?详细解析与选购疑问解答!

    随着科技的不断发展,电脑配置也在不断升级,2015年,主流电脑配置呈现出以下特点,以下是对其详细解析,处理器(CPU)2015年,主流电脑处理器主要集中于英特尔和AMD两大品牌,英特尔推出了第五代酷睿i5/i7处理器,代号“Broadwell”,具有更低的功耗和更高的性能,AMD则推出了“ Carrizo”系列……

    2025年11月6日
    02680

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注